2015-07-22 4 views
0

Мое приложение позволяет пользователям «угадывать» что-то в базе данных на синтаксическом разборе, но я хочу отрезать эти догадки в определенное время, например, 5:00 PM CST, а также предотвратить несколько представлений от одного и того же человек. Любые советы о том, как это сделать?Как я могу ограничить сообщения в моей базе данных parse.com в зависимости от времени суток?

+0

Добро пожаловать в Переполнение стека! Вы пытались решить эту проблему? Если у вас есть, укажите свой код и исследования в своем вопросе, чтобы показать, что не сработало для вас. Если нет, сначала попытайтесь решить проблему, а затем опубликуйте код и исследуйте здесь. Это затрудняет ответ другим пользователям! – SuperBiasedMan

ответ

0

Вы можете создать функцию beforeSave в облачном коде и отказаться от любых сохранений, которые находятся за пределами вашего времени.

https://www.parse.com/docs/js/guide#cloud-code-beforesave-triggers

+0

Знаете ли вы, где я могу скачать любые библиотеки, которые мне нужны, чтобы использовать эти методы в приложении для Android? Я не вижу их на странице, я буду продолжать смотреть. (У меня есть андроидные библиотеки Parse, и я использую классы пользователей и объектов без проблем, но я думаю, может быть, мне нужно что-то еще, чтобы использовать их javascript-методы в android?) – KeeganKGB

+0

Cloud Code работает на стороне сервера на Parse, вы просто создайте триггеры beforeSave и отклоните сохранение, которое происходит за пределами вашего временного окна, дублирует представления и т. д. Все, что вам нужно для этого - это интерфейс командной строки (для развертывания облачного кода) https://www.parse.com/docs/js/руководство # командной строки. И документы для JavaScript SDK https://www.parse.com/docs/js/guide. –

+0

Я думаю, я понимаю, что код работает ServerSide, где я потерял в том, что, когда я пытаюсь сделать что-то вроде их примеру Parse.Cloud.beforeSave ..... Я получаю сообщение об ошибке на .Cloud , часть первой строки, «Не удалось разрешить символ Cloud» Мне пришлось импортировать некоторый Parse.jar, чтобы иметь возможность использовать классы синтаксиса раньше, нужно ли мне другое, чтобы использовать это? Я не вижу загрузки. – KeeganKGB